Sign up 8051 52 programmer for spi based microcontrollers, with lock bit, read flash, verify options. Technido atmel 8051 8052 development board self starter learning kit usb isp programmer with interfacing modules. As we know to do anything with microcontrollers, we must have to program them first. Download mcu 8051 ide integrated development enviroment for 8051. Uploading hex file using at89s52 isp programmer tutorials. There is also support for simple hardware simulation like leds, keys, etc. It depends what os you are using and which 8051microcontroller you want to burn. How to program 8051 microcontroller using arduino youtube. Steps to burn a program in the 8051 microcontroller. Software cd hex downloader, data sheets,example porograms,manual. The program is very simple to use and is a good one for those beginning to do 16bit microcontroller programming. Aug 22, 2014 connect the usbasp programmer to the usb port after installing the elementz 8051 driver pack.
This device programmer is able to program a wide number of device ranging from 805152 devices by atmel, sst and winbond. Dec 29, 2015 hw programmer supports 8 isp programmable mcus from atmel at89sxx, at89lsxx. Easy to use, works with avrdude, and is tested extensively on a windows, linux desktop. So its very important to understand how to load software or program into the microcontroller while developing any embedded application. How to use keil uvision software for programming keil uvision is best suited and more easily user friendly software for programming of 8051 series microcontroller. For flashing the hex files, we will be using the nuvoton ispicp utility software. The nuvoton w78e052d is an 8051based cmos microcontroller with 6clock highspeed core, 20 mhz at 6 clkscycle, 40 mhz at 12 clkscycle, 8k bytes isp flash, 256 bytes ram, up to 36 io pins, interrupt system with 8 sources and 4 priority levels, 3 16bit timercounters, 1 watchdog timer, 1 full. Even though a variety of advanced microcontrollers are available in the market, the 8051 microcontroller still is a good one and finds huge applications in simple electronic products. First, we will see how to install the xploreflash software along with usbasp drivers and then continue with flashing the controller.
This is isp programmer therefor you can program your target microcontroller without removing it from you. This post is about how to install keil to program 8051 microcontroller. Download nuvoton 8051 isp icp programmer for free windows. Mcu 8051 ide is a new modern graphical ide for microcontrollers based on 8051. Uploading hex file using at89s52 isp programmer in this tutorial, we will see how to use xploreflash for flashing the hex files to at89s52. Sign up 805152 programmer for spi based microcontrollers, with lock bit, read flash, verify options. First of all usb avr and at89sxx ispin system programmingprogrammer is low cost usb based programmer. Avr and 8051 isp programmer is low cost usb based programmer. System utilities downloads nuvoton 8051 ispicp programmer by nuvoton technology corp. The programming interface is compatible to stk200 isp programmer hardware so the users of stk200 can also use the software which can program both the 8051 and avr series devices. Avr 8051 usb isp programmer for atmel microcontroller my. The 8051 microcontroller is a 8bit, 40pin microcontroller wherein 4 io ports can be configured to use either as the input and outputs. Programming 8051 with usbasp8051 random codes elementz.
It is a software to program isp based 8051 controllers89sxx on linux. Its free to download from the below link,no need to buy or add to shopping cart. Device manager should have an entry as shown in the figure. Technido atmel 80518052 development board self starter learning kit usb isp programmer with interfacing modules. The new 8051 isp programmer has two operation modes. Development tools downloads 8051 ide by acebus and many more programs are available for instant and free download. This software supports programming of atmel microcontrollers 89sxx 51, attiny, atmega and 90sxx avr. Stc10, stc11, stc12, stc89, stc90 series stc 8051 microcontroller. The kit includes mcu board controlled by stc12le5a60s2,ispin system programming with usb port and cable to customize the demonstration that includes your own bitmap images,personalized fonts.
Welcome to the flash magic site, where you can find information, help and resources. Connect the usbasp programmer to the usb port after installing the elementz 8051 driver pack. While using 8051 isp programmer please remove capacitor 10mfd in. If your 8051 device does not appear in the list below, you can also use simplicity studio software suite. Smart engineering allows mikroprog to support atmel at89 devices in a single programmer. At89sxx series ics have inbuilt isp in system programming module so we can burning microcontroller easily. Oct 01, 2017 this tutorial describes the procedure about programming 8051 microcontroller using arduino uno board you can download the required software at following. Trusted windows pc download nuvoton 8051 isp icp programmer 5. Isp programmer also supports serial atmel dataflash memories. Outstanding performance, easy operation, elegant design and low price are its top features.
Stc 8051 microcontroller ispin system programmingfree. Open progisp software and start programming after selecting the device and load flash. Silabs chips require the dongle either jtag or e2c same dongle but different method. These tools unlock the power and flexibility of the 8bit microcontroller family. This software supports programming of atmel microcontrollers 89sxx 51, attiny, atmega and 90sxx. Nuvoton 8051 ispicp programmer is a configuration software made especially for nuovoton 8051 device. Download device drivers for sp200se 178 kb download the programmer software windows 1257 kb tutorial on getting started with. Visisp52 is a windows application that will run on all modern versions of windows win95, win98, win2000, winme, and winxp and which will allow supported microcontrollers to be programmed insystem. This is as deep as i got in the isp process, as i am using a ready made software that will handle the transfer protocol. This tutorial describes the procedure about programming 8051 microcontroller using arduino uno board you can download the required software at following.
Usb to serial drivers check this tutorial for installing cp2102 usbtoserial. Atmel avr 8051 usb isp programmersilicon technolabs. Keil development tools for the 8051 microcontroller architecture support every level of software developer from the professional applications engineer to the student just learning about embedded software development. Sp200se device programmer 805152, avr, eeprom programmer. Isp programmer this software supports programming of atmel microcontrollers 89sxx 51, attiny, atmega and 90sxx avr. While using 8051 isp programmer please remove capacitor 10mfd in reset circuit as reset pin is used for programming. Download mcu 8051 ide integrated development enviroment for. For linux opensource i would suggest you one of our kit whoch comes preloaded with a burner,opensource with option of embedded c and assembly compiler and downloade. Get nuvoton 8051 ispicp programmer alternative downloads. Trusted windows pc download nuvoton 8051 ispicp programmer 5. Avr8051 usbasp compatible isp programmer prev next. Apr 15, 20 get notifications on updates for this project. In this section we will see how to write and execute programs for 8051 microcontroller using the keil software. System utilities downloads nuvoton 8051 isp icp programmer by nuvoton technology corp.
Now you can burn microcontrollers in your home with less cost of making at89s51 series microcontroller burning ic kit. The software decodes the hex file entered from the command line and send it to controllers flash memory using pcs parallel port. This programmer will work with a wide variety of atmel avr and at89sxxxx microcontroller. This device programmer is able to program a wide number of device ranging from 8051 52 devices by atmel, sst and winbond. For flashing the hex files, we will be using the nuvoton isp icp utility software. All c8051fxxx families are supported by the 8bit studio. Megaavr and tinyavr devices by atmel and serial eeprom by st microelectronics and microchip. Silicon labs offers an advanced 8bit microcontroller studio, available at no charge to developers. It can erase builtin flash and eeprom memories as well as read and program them. In this tutorial, we will be discussing how to upload the. Flash magic is a pc tool for programming flash based microcontrollers from nxp using a serial or ethernet protocol while in the target hardware. Isp programming kit for at89s52 and avr series microcontroller. Here is the simple board circuit for making of at89sxx series kit for burning hex file into onchip.
1195 1087 915 227 21 1204 1494 925 1052 1058 402 1598 280 1033 1100 478 1549 1336 668 712 104 1525 234 327 1159 1250 1355 1000 84 112 1438 364 1052 1264 684 762 1183 1471 615 671 562 1010 230 1154